NDIS Support Coordination for Mental Health Needs

For people with mental health issues, the National Disability Insurance Scheme (NDIS) can be a lifeline, offering vital help to lead satisfying lives. Navigating the NDIS's complexity, however, can be pretty tricky. Support coordination is essential in this situation because it helps participants navigate the program and ensures they get the correct help when they need it.


Comprehending Support Coordination

One essential NDIS function that helps participants access and use their plan efficiently is NDIS support coordination in Melbourne. Support Coordinators are seasoned experts who serve as mentors, assisting people in comprehending their plans, establishing connections with suppliers, and resolving any issues they may run into.

Advantages of Mental Wellness

Support coordination has several advantages for people with mental health needs:

Customised Plans: Support Coordinators collaborate closely with participants to create plans that are tailored to their particular requirements and objectives. This guarantees that the assistance is applicable and efficient.

Better Access to Services: The NDIS can be challenging to navigate, particularly for those who are dealing with mental health issues. Support coordinators can assist participants in locating and establishing connections with suitable providers, including support groups, therapists, and psychiatrists.

Increased Independence: Support Coordinators assist people in taking charge of their lives and becoming more independent by giving them the tools they need to comprehend and manage their NDIS plan.

Better Mental Health: By lowering stress, boosting confidence, and creating a feeling of connection and belonging, the support and direction given by Support Coordinators can significantly enhance a person's general mental health.

Support and Advocacy: Support Coordinators make sure that participants get the assistance they are entitled to and speak out for their needs. Additionally, they offer participants continuing aid and direction to help them overcome any obstacles they may encounter.
